Chart

Employment/Purpose

A chart is used to show a set of data as a graph. It helps users to judge things with a snapshot. To use a chart component , developers must prepare a ChartModel and a ChartEngine. Developers also set proper chart type, and the threeD (3D) attribute to draw proper chart. The model and type must match to each other; or the result is unpredictable. The 3D chart is not supported on all chart type.

<vbox>
     <chart id="mychart" title="Pie Chart Demo" width="500" height="250" type="pie" threeD="true" fgAlpha="128"/>
     <zscript>
         PieModel model = new MyPieModel();
         mychart.setModel(model);
     </zscript>
 </vbox>

Supported events

Name
Event Type
onClick
MouseEvent


Description: Denotes user has clicked the component.

Use getX(), getY() method to get coordinates.

Use getArea() method to get the area component which user clicks on.
